The Perfect Sunscreen

If you want to know what sunscreen I’m using as people have been asking. This is the sunscreen which I use during my dive trips and on a daily basis when I go for my workout or when I go out with no makeup on. Just cleanse, tone, moisturize and apply the Extra Smooth Sun Protection Lotion (left) by Shiseido and I’m ready to go out. It really keeps me protected from the sun and best of all it is water resistant. Even though it is water resistant, I still have to reapply the sunscreen after each and every dive to make sure it doesn’t wear off.

The new WetForce technology BB for Sports (right) by Shiseido which I got it from Sephora gives a BB tinted sunscreen protection which provides coverage for achieving a flawless skin effect. Helps to camouflage uneven skin texture and tone. It has more protection coverage as compare to the other and is very water resistant. Just by exposing to water or perspiration for 30 minutes to get the product working for your skin. There are 3 shades to choose from; light, medium or dark. Looking good even under the sun playing sports or doing your workout. Both products work well for me.

Sand and Sky

The popular Sand and Sky pink clay mask have arrived. The product claims to detoxify, regenerate skin cells, shrink pores and helps brighten the skin. Recommended usage is twice weekly if you have oily to combination skin. For me, I just use it once a week because I have dry skin. Wouldn’t want to dry out my skin further using a clay mask. This is my first time using a clay mask. After application, I felt a little sting and tingle sensation over the area above my lips. Probably it’s because of my dry/sensitive skin. The feeling does not last long and overall I feel my skin tighten when the mask starts to dry and harden up. After 10 minutes, viola! Skin is so refresh and smooth. Will definitely use this mask twice a week for tightening my pores. The only downside to this product is that the clay will dry and harden up if kept for too long. If you love laksa…

If you are a laksa lover like me, you definitely need to try the dry laksa at this Peranakan restaurant National Kitchen by Violet Oon located in National Gallery, Singapore. They do serve dry laksa during their Hi-tea but the portion is small. I would say the laksa flavoured is strong and delicious. And I'm now planning to go back try their lunch or dinner. Good place to dine in and the restaurant decor is classic and cosy. The ambience is good and service staff are friendly. It happens to be my Girlfriend's birthday and the service staff offered to prepare a surprise birthday cake for her. The staff even took pictures for us and printed it out as a gift for her to serve as a memory. For sure not a place to be missed!
